This outside framed GWRGreat Western Railway Milk Van (PMVG), telegraphic code 'SiphonGWR telegraphic code signifying a milk van G', was built by Metro Cammell[2] in 1927 to diagram number O11. It is classified as Non Passenger Carrying Coaching Stock (NPCCS). Prior to preservation it was also in DepartmentalRolling stock used for the railway’s own functions (engineering etc.) rather than for general passenger or goods traffic. use as No 079060.

The coach was purchased from Wantage Road near Didcot, arriving on the SVRSevern Valley Railway in March 1976.[3] It is believed to be the only remaining outside framed example.[4] It is owned by the Great Western (SVR) Association, was outshopped in 1979 and underwent overhaul from 2004-2007.[5] The interior was restored and repainted in 2014.

It has previously seen use as Santa's Grotto and as a mobile store and is now used as a store at Arley at Christmas in conjunction with Santa's Grotto.
